Building a Dynamic Talent Ecosystem with Keap CRM
Integrating Keap CRM into your talent strategy enables a holistic approach to candidate management, allowing you to:
Automate Personalized Engagement: Unlike an ATS that focuses on the application process, Keap allows for sophisticated automation sequences. You can set up campaigns to send personalized emails, share relevant industry insights, company news, or even professional development resources to passive candidates. This keeps your organization top-of-mind and fosters a connection, even when there isn’t an immediate opening. Imagine a sequence that automatically checks in with candidates after 3, 6, and 12 months, based on their skills and interests, inviting them to webinars or networking events.
Segment and Nurture Specialized Talent Pools: Keap’s tagging and segmentation features are invaluable for HR. You can segment your talent database by skills, experience, location, desired role, and even soft skills identified during initial screenings. This enables highly targeted communication. Instead of a generic email blast, you can nurture a specific group of software engineers with content tailored to their domain, demonstrating your company’s expertise and value proposition in their field.
Track Interactions and Build Rich Profiles: Every interaction with a potential candidate—an email opened, a link clicked, a webinar attended, a note from a previous interview—can be logged and tracked within Keap. This builds a rich, evolving profile of each individual, offering deeper insights than a resume alone. When a relevant position opens, your HR team isn’t starting from scratch; they have a comprehensive history of engagement and interest, enabling more informed and personalized outreach.
Streamline Communication and Collaboration: Keap centralizes candidate data, making it accessible to relevant stakeholders. Recruiters, hiring managers, and HR business partners can all view the complete history of engagement, collaborate on notes, and coordinate outreach efforts. This eliminates redundant communication and ensures a consistent, professional candidate experience.
